Photographs and condition
Show the packaging beside the item, then photograph front and back labels, capsule, closure, fill level, bottle base, case and accessories. Make sure the overview and detail images clearly belong together.
Document fill level, capsule, closure, labels, glass and original case. Describe damage and missing accessories separately from normal wear.
Storage, accessories and handover
After the condition photos are taken, leave the bottle in its present stable position in a dark place with an even, cool temperature. Minimise movement and vibration, and leave the capsule, cork, closure and label untouched.
Where available, keep each bottle with its own case, tissue, booklet, invoice and provenance documents.
